1 DUE DILIGENCE LIST NOTE: (1) WHERE A FORM DOCUMENT IS USED BY THE COMPANY WITHOUT CHANGES, A COPY OF THE FORM AND A LIST OF PARTIES TO THE DOCUMENT MAY BE SUFFICIENT FOR INITIAL COMPLIANCE WITH A REQUEST AND (2) IF THE COMPANY HAS A SUBSIDIARY, JOINT VENTURE OR OTHER AFFILIATED ENTITY, PROVIDE THE LISTED DOCUMENTS FOR ALL SUCH ENTITIES. A. Charter Documents 1. Articles of organization, as amended to date. 2. Bylaws, as amended to date. 3. List of states or countries in which the Company has qualified to do business. 4. List of states or countries in which the Company has offices, employees, a significant customer or otherwise transacts business. 5. List of subsidiaries, if any, and place of incorporation. 6. Documents reflecting joint ventures, partnership or other corporate affiliations, if any. B. Board and Shareholders Actions of Company and Subsidiaries: 1. Minutes of the board of directors and any committees thereof meetings, including actions by unanimous written consent, written notices (if given) or waivers thereof and all written materials provided to directors, since incorporation. (from inception) 2. Minutes of the stockholders meetings, including actions by unanimous written consent, written notices (if given) or waivers thereof and all written materials provided to directors, since incorporation. (from inception) C. Capital Stock and Equity Arrangements: 1. Stock transfer books and records. 2. Securities authorized and outstanding, by class and series, if any. 3. Stockholder list for all outstanding shares or equity securities.
2 4. Agreements and other documents relating to the purchase, sale, issuance, transfer, voting or registration of securities (including, without limitation, private placement memoranda, buy-sell agreements, voting trusts and agreements relating to first refusal rights or preemptive rights). 5. Option holder list, including date of grant, exercise price, vesting periods exercises to date and expiration dates. 6. Copies of stock option plans and award agreements. 7. List of warrant holders and copies of warrants, if any, including date of issuance, exercise price, exercises to date and expiration dates. 8. Investor questionnaires. 9. Copies of private placement memoranda, business plans, projections and other documents provided to investors in this and prior securities offerings. 10. Equity investment documents, including any preferred stock agreements, convertible debt agreements, etc. 11. Founders stock purchase agreements. NOTE: IF CLOSING BINDERS EXIST FOR ANY SALE OF SECURITIES, YOU MAY BE ASKED TO PROVIDE A COPY OF THE COMPLETE CLOSING BINDER. D. Financial: 1. Five years of financial statements. 2. Letters or reports to or from auditors. 3. Any financial projections. E. Management: 1. List of salaries and bonuses, including accrued but unpaid salaries and bonuses for officers, directors and key employees. 2. Documents reflecting loans, guarantees and other transactions with directors, officers, stockholders and employees and their relatives and affiliates
3 3. Management employee agreements. 4. Bonus plans, retirement plans, pension plans, deferred compensation plans, profit sharing and management incentive agreements. 5. Offer letters to employees. F. Employee Documents and Information: 1. Personnel policies and procedures manuals. 2. Stock option, profit sharing, and bonus plans. 3. Pension and retirement plans. 4. Employment agreements. 5. Labor/collective bargaining agreements and details of labor organizing efforts. 6. Details of grievances, terminations, etc. 7. Consulting agreements. 8. Noncompetition agreements. 9. Employee confidentiality and invention assignment agreements. 10. All other material agreements with any employee, consultant or agent past or present. 11. List of employees and job descriptions with organization chart. 12. Summaries of oral agreements or promises of future benefits. G. Operations: 1. Documents of title for major assets. 2. Equipment purchase or lease agreements. 3. Loan agreements, lines of credit, promissory notes, guarantees etc
4 4. All documents purporting to create liens, mortgages, security interests, pledges, charges or other encumbrances on real or personal property owned by the Company. 5. Financing (UCC) statements filed. 6. Insurance, including litigation tendered to and accepted by insurance companies in defense, and title insurance policies. 7. Material contracts. 8. Standard forms of ordinary contracts. 9. Summary of any government contracts; copies of standard form contracts. 10. Permits, licenses, franchises, certificates and consents. 11. Documents relating to possible environmental pollution, including, without limitation, correspondence with governmental agencies and internal and consultant reports regarding same. 12. Real estate leases, contracts. 13. Distribution, OEM, Reseller and other similar agreements. H. Financing: 1. Loans and guarantees of third party obligations. 2. Credit agreements, indentures and promissory notes (including, without limitation, lines of credit, source, and amount drawn to date). I. Litigation: 1. List of all pending or threatened litigation relating to or arising out of the operation or management of the Company since incorporation, including, without limitation, parties, remedies sought, and nature of actions. (actual pleadings may be required after examination of list) 2. Material documents and filings in the above-mentioned litigation. 3. Attorneys' letters to auditors since incorporation
5 4. List of, and principal documents relating to, all pending or threatened inquiries or investigations of governmental agencies, including, without limitation, tax authorities. 5. Any decrees, orders or judgments of courts or governmental agencies. 6. List of all current and prior law firms, accounting firms and other consultants. J. Intellectual Property: 1. Agreements between shareholders or employees of the Company and other former employers (including employment agreements, termination agreements, non-disclosure agreements, patent assignments, and correspondence relating to intellectual property matters). 2. List of all foreign and domestic patents and patent applications held by the Company. (Copies of applications may be requested in follow-up requests.) 3. List of any copyrights, trademarks, trade names or service marks. (Copies of applications may be requested in follow-up requests.) 4. Copies of all agreements for licensing of technology from third parties. 5. Copies of all material agreements for licensing of Company technology to third parties, including cross licenses and all exclusive licenses whether or not otherwise material. 6. Summary of any claims of infringement or misappropriation of intellectual property rights, including relevant litigation documents, if any. 7. Documents pertaining to or describing the Company s policies regarding trade secrets and proprietary information. 8. Copies of all agreements under which the Company developed, acquired or divested any Intellectual Property. 9. List of all royalty or other payment obligations of the Company to third parties for Intellectual Property. 10. Nondisclosure and confidentiality agreements
6 11. List of persons to whom intellectual property has been disclosed and the date of disclosure. 12. Government grant agreements or other agreements for funding of research or development. RALLIB01:
